Bit bash test uvm
WebAug 3, 2016 · 4. run_test is a helper global function , it calls the run_test function of the uvm_root class to run the test case. There are two ways by which you can pass the test … WebAug 29, 2024 · Actually UVM provides some built-in tests (register access, reset test , bit bash test, ...), and provides some variables (i.e NO_REG_TESTS) to disable these tests for a given register. So my interpretation was to use "testable" field to disable these UVM tests, but I still have some doubts it is not the good interpretation.
Bit bash test uvm
Did you know?
WebNov 26, 2016 · Actually, I had created and connect model for uvm_reg_hw_reset_seq, but when I call start for it, I don't know what sequencer I must input for it. I solve this by inputting "null" for it. – Thinh Nguyen Quoc. Dec 1, 2016 at 3:53. Your welcome. If above post was helpful to you, then please mark it as answer to close this question.
WebDeclared in the base class. // Executes the Register Bit Bash sequence. // Do not call directly. Use seq.start () instead. // Reset the DUT that corresponds to the specified block … WebSep 14, 2024 · September 14, 2024. UVM_NO_CHECK is used to remove register fields from register test which we do not want in comparison. e.g. field.set_compare (UVM_NO_CHECK) When it is required to remove comparison for all fields from reg_block with same name then following solution can be used. This code removes all field named …
WebDec 3, 2013 · For example, if there is a 24 bit field in a 32 bit reg, can the 8 unused bits be left out of the model or is it necessary to add fields to cover the unused 8 bits in the register? Erling. Jump to content. ... do_check() (when called from write() of uvm_predictor) is passed get_mirrored_value() as the expected value and reg_item.value[0] as the ... WebUVM_CVR_ALL All coverage models; uvm_reg_mem_tests_e. Select which pre-defined test sequence to execute. Multiple test sequences may be selected by bit-wise OR’ing …
Webuvm_reg_bit_bash_seq是UVM中的一个类,用于对寄存器进行位操作的序列化。它可以模拟对寄存器的写入和读取操作,以测试寄存器的功能和正确性。该类可以通过继承和重载来适应不同的寄存器类型和测试需求。
WebNov 24, 2024 · It looks like rg should be set to point to the register on which you want to run the uvm_reg_single_bit_bash_seq. Look at how uvm_reg_bit_bash_seq sets it on line … how to start a club at northwesternWebSteps to create a UVM sequence. 1. Create a user-defined class inherited from uvm_sequence, register with factory and call new. // my_sequence is user-given name for this class that has been derived from "uvm_sequence" class my_sequence extends uvm_sequence; // [Recommended] Makes this sequence reusable. reach sb outWebuvm_reg_bit_bash_seq. Sequentially writes 1’s and 0’s in each bit of the register and based on its read-write access, expects the value to be set. ... “NO_REG_TEST” or “NO_MEM_TEST” user can exclude particular register/memory from all the above tests. Summary. UVM RAL is a simpler approach to access and for the verification of ... reach scale morphological process in bridgeWebFeb 20, 2007 · See the man pages for bash for more details or use help test to see brief information on the test builtin. You can use the help command for other builtins too. The … how to start a club at umass amherstWebApr 22, 2013 · Pre-Defined Sequences Sequence • Factory given Sequences ignores this Register • hdl_path Access needed uvm_resource_db#(bit)::set({"REG::",regmodel.blk.r0.get_full_name()}, "NO_REG_TESTS", 1, this); SEQUENCES ATTRIBUTES uvm_reg_hw_reset_seq NO_REG_TESTS … how to start a club at uclaWebFeb 1, 2024 · Bash test builtin command help and information with test examples, syntax, related commands, and how to use the test command from the command line. ... reach sb to doWebJul 2, 2016 · This is an update of the article, Customizing UVM Message Format, I wrote five years ago using UVM 1.0p1. This article shows how to customize message format using UVM 1.2. ... This is a short article about when we should set the provides_responses bit of the register adapter. Original Jelly Bean Driver This is the orignal jelly_bean_driver used ... how to start a club at umkc